        Hi,
the event has:
   DTSTART;VALUE=DATE:20221231
   DTEND;VALUE=DATE:20230101
thus it is defined as being on the December 31st. In other words, the
calendar contains the event set as such, which Evolution follows. How
that happened (supposing the even had been shown on the January 1st
some time ago) I do not know. I doubt the restore from backup caused
it, the calendars are left untouched during the restore.
